What is Ephesus?
Ephesus is an ancient city founded in the 10th century BC that served as the capital of the Roman province of Asia. Today, it is one of Turkey's most visited archaeological sites.
Best Time to Visit
The ideal time to visit Ephesus is April-June and September-November. Summer temperatures can reach 40°C, so we recommend going early in the morning.

Top 5 Must-See Spots
1.
Library of Celsus — One of the most famous libraries of the ancient world
2.
Grand Theatre — 25,000-seat venue famous for its acoustics
3.
Temple of Hadrian — Notable for its elegant reliefs
4.
Terrace Houses — Living quarters of wealthy Roman families
5.
Curetes Street — Main avenue with mosaics and statues
